The State of the Current Talent Landscape

Challenges for SMBs:

  • Fragmented Talent: Sourcing designers on Fiverr, developers on Upwork, and security experts elsewhere leads to disjointed workflows.

  • High Costs & Delays: Recruiting in-house teams is time-consuming and expensive.

  • Accountability Gaps: Freelance marketplaces connect you to talent but don’t manage deliverables or guarantee success.

  • Skill Shortages: Niche expertise—like SOC 2 compliance or cloud DevOps—is hard to find affordably.

 

The Marketplace Evolution

Freelance Marketplaces (Upwork, Fiverr, Toptal)

  • Strengths: Flexible hiring, access to global talent, lower entry cost per task.

  • Weaknesses: Limited to individual contributors, no integrated team structure, minimal delivery oversight.

Market Impact & Trends

  • Global IT Outsourcing Market: $618B in 2025, growing to $732B by 2030.

  • SMB segment accounts for $185B–$250B, largely untapped by managed marketplaces.

  • Trend toward as-a-service models — lowering barriers for SMBs to access top-tier capabilities.
